**Position **S**ummary**:
Reporting to the Fleet, Facilities & Transit Supervisor, the Transit Driver will be responsible for safely operating transit vehicles in accordance with applicable legislation, including during adverse road and weather conditions, on a designated route and schedule. This role is responsible for collecting fares, issuing transfers, and ensuring the validity of transfers and passes. The Transit Driver will perform daily inspections, monitor vehicle performance, and report any irregularities to Operations.

**Duties & Responsibilities**:

- Safely operate transit vehicles on time and in a proper manner, including during adverse road and weather conditions, on a designated route and schedule.
- Abide by Highway Traffic Act, Occupational Health & Safety Act, Manual of Operations, all other applicable legislation, Town policies and procedures.
- Collect fares and issue transfers, while ensuring validity of transfers and passes.
- Report and document all incidents, accidents and injuries immediately.
- Be proactive and help Operations by reporting other information and problems impacting transit services such as route blockages, accident locations, traffic congestion, weather and road conditions.
- Perform daily vehicle inspections.
- Regulate heating, lighting, ventilation, operate doors and gate etc.
- Monitor vehicle performance and report any irregularities to Operations.

**Qualifications and Requirements**:

- Valid Ontario class B/C or F driver’s license with Z endorsement.
- Two (2) to three (3) years of commercial driving experience required. Previous transit bus driving experience would be considered an asset.
- Demonstrated recent experience working with the public, normally acquired through substantial and direct customer-service work that includes interpersonal communication, problem-solving, and conflict resolution.
- Ability to work a variety of shifts, including weekends, statutory holidays and split shifts, in all types of weather conditions.
- Strong communication and comprehension skills, including the ability to complete forms.
- Efficient problem-solving and conflict-resolution skills.
- Ability to withstand or recover from difficult situations while maintaining a high degree of professionalism.
- A very high degree of punctuality and attendance to support transit operations.
